Ten Republican senators will meet with President Biden Monday evening to detail a smaller counterproposal to his $1.9 trillion coronavirus relief package, an alternative they believe could be approved “quickly by Congress with bipartisan support.”
The group, led by Sen. Susan Collins of Maine, sent a letter to the White House on Sunday requesting the meeting.
